The following programs are available and customizable to your specific business needs.
Confronting Conflict with Confidence
  • Get control and build your self-confidence even in the most difficult emotionally charged situations.
Create Presentations That Captivate Audiences
  • Learn and practice presentation skills that will captivate small or large audiences.
Creating Classic Customer Service
  • Learn what it takes to master the classic method of customer communication.
Creative Connections: Where Creativity & Innovation Come Together
  • Strengthen and enhance creative and innovative thinking skills while learning how to utilize creativity in the workplace.
Customer Service on the Line: Servicing Customers by Phone & E-Mail
  • Learn how customer service should really be delivered over the telephone and by e-mail in order to create an outstanding first impression for your organization.
Defusing Difficult Customer Situations
  • Find out how to deal with problem customers and situations.
Executive Ethics and Leadership
  • With increased scrutiny and greater accountability comes the need for more effective communication and leadership in business ethics.
Executive Teaming
  • Find out how strategic teamwork among executives can result in greater benefits for business and the bottom line.
Improving Interpersonal Communication Skills with Others
  • Enhance your interpersonal skills, abilities and behaviors in order to gain more confidence and credibility with co-workers.
Listening: A Top Priority in Business
  • Improve your listening skill, attitudes and behaviors for successful job performance.
Stress Reduction For Good Health
  • Reduce stress and learn to control harmful stress caused by tension, fatigue and the demands and pressures of life and work.
Supervising People: Getting Things Done Through People
  • New supervisors and supervisors with little or no formal training will learn the fundamental skills to effectively manage people.
The Administrative Professional as Supervisor
  • Gain the knowledge, skills and confidence to supervise other support staff.
Transitioning into Supervision: The Critical Shift
  • Make the shift from worker to supervisor as smoothly as possible by understanding the change in your role and responsibilities.
